BLOOD DRIVE COMMITTEES

ON - CAMPUS COMMITTEE
The On - Campus Committee is in charge of informing residence halls about the Blood Drive's dates and times, planning the distribution of marketing materials, and organizing programs for academic incentives!

LOGISTICS & OPERATIONS COMMITTEE
The Logistics and Operations Committee is in charge of informing Ames, Iowa State Alumni, and the Iowa State Greek Community about the Drive, overseeing the logistical flow of the event, and ensuring it runs efficiently.

SPONSORSHIP COMMITTEE
The Sponsorship Committee is in charge of soliciting donations from businesses in the area, working with businesses and organizations to provide resources for the drive, and receiving donations (food, drinks, prizes).

FUNDRAISING & CORPORATE ENGAGEMENT COMMITTEE
The Fundraising Committee is in charge of asking local businesses to support, "give - back" nights, in which proceeds benefit the Blood Drive. They are also responsible for setting up fundraising events.

PARTNERSHIP & OUTREACH COMMITTEE
The Partnership and Outreach Committee is in charge of managing and controlling the online sign-up, check-in and explanation of volunteer positions to volunteers, and working with other organizations in helping our event be successful.

PUBLIC RELATIONS COMMITTEE
The Public Relations Committee is in charge of contacting local news and radio stations, updating all social media outlets (Instagram, Facebook, Twitter, Wix Website), and coordination of all other media and marketing relations for the Blood Drive.

DESIGN COMMITTEE
The Design Committee is in charge of designing the logo, promotional materials and t-shirts for the Blood Drive. The members of this committee are all familiar with various graphic design software.
TREASURER COMMITTEE

The Treasurer Committee is responsible for collecting dues and managing all Blood Drive payments before, after, and throughout the drive.
OFF CAMPUS COMMITTEE

The Off Campus Committee is responsible for all off-campus outreach activities, including tabling at off-campus events and reaching out to local businesses.
